For those of you who don’t play Lovestruck games and have no idea what I’ve been talking about: Havenfall is for Lovers is a romance visual novel game available on the Lovestruck app (which is a totally free app, available for iOS and Android).

In this specific game, you play a bisexual girl in her early 20s who lives in small-town Indiana–a small town called Havenfall, which is home to several supernatural beings, many of whom are romanceable (the butch lesbian werewolf sheriff, dreamy vampire Town Doctor, and your memelord co-worker, the NB jersey devil, for example).

I recently wrote the route for the newest love interest–Vanessa Helsing, the socially awkward Jewish lesbian anime-loving vampire hunter. (She also happens to be the first ever Jewish love interest in a Lovestruck game.) Season 1 is out now in full, and it’s chock full of romantic tension, awkward crushes, soft romance, memes, and anime references galore.
